Most individuals will have been taught by their grandmother that vinegar and warm water are fantastic for cleaning. We can confirm that this is true. Not only that, but it is fast, easy, and cheap. All grime and dirt will be removed in no time at all.

When done correctly, there will be no streaks left behind. However, there is one specific issue that I have discovered that is happening all too often. Those who use vinegar and water, or even water by itself, use far more than what is necessary on their floors. Do this on hardwood flooring, and I can tell you that it will cause problems. Not only will it result in floor swelling, but you’ll soon begin to see a ripple effect in different areas of the wood. The good news is, that there are a few easy things to do to prevent this from happening. Do this, and your hardwood floor will soon look amazing.

Make Sure The Water And Vinegar Ratio Is Correct.

The correct ratio for water and vinegar for wooden floors is 1 gallon of warm water and half a cup of white vinegar. Combine these two together in a bucket. It is the vinegar’s acid that will help you to remove the grime and grease from your floor.

However, the residue from this will probably result in a range of issues later on if you are looking at refurbishing the floors. Always use a sponge mop to mop the floors. It is OK to use a cheap mop. In saying that, the mop must have a spring wringer on it. If it comes with a semi-abrasive pad on one side of it, then that will be even better to use. Never, ever use commercial cotton mops. The water will not get out of the mop as it should. It will also cause problems to the flooring. Make sure you can get as much water as you can out of the mop.

Some mops can be spun dry. Are you seeing puddles all over your floor whilst mopping it? Then that is a clear sign that there is more than enough water in the mop. To dry the floor out, you’ll need to use a towel or suitable cloth. Otherwise, the floor will take too long to dry out on its own. When mopping, the mop should only be a little bit wet. This will help the floor to dry out faster without you having to dry it out yourself. Rather than use a mop to mop small areas, it is better to use a damp cloth or sponge instead. Just wring the sponge out as much as possible to avoid wetting the floor too much.

What Are The Advantages Of Using Vinegar And Water On Wooden Floors?

There are several advantages of using vinegar and water on wooden floors. First of all, they are very affordable. Neither do you have to use specific brands? Most people have these things in their homes already. Vinegar and water are not harmful, unlike products that have chemicals in them. They will not cause allergic reactions. There are no toxic fumes that come with them. Vinegar and water is a very easy methods to use. It is also surprisingly powerful. If used correctly, the floors will be left sparkling clean in no time at all. There will be no leftover streaks at all.

Tips To Remember

  • Always be careful when cleaning wooden floors. If possible, choose the simplest method.
  • For fast cleaning, make sure to sweep the floors as often as you can. Make sure the mop is free from dust. If using a vacuum cleaner, make sure this has a soft brush on it.
  • Stay away from regular brooms. Their bristles are likely to scratch the surface of the floor and cause problems in the future.
